Daniel Lee (Dan) Farnsworth passed away unexpectedly on December 12, 2024, at the age of 68 from complications after cardiac surgery.

Dan was born on March 2, 1956, to B.K. and Betty Ann (Pullen) Farnsworth in Jacksonville, FL. The oldest of three children, Dan's family also included his brother Christopher and his sister Diane.

The family moved frequently to multiple Navy outposts, including Florida, California, Kansas, and Morocco, eventually settling in Corpus Christi, Texas.

One of Dan's great loves was the water; he spent many hours throughout his life swimming, surfing, fishing, or simply enjoying the beach. He loved a variety of music, frequently listening to tunes from the 70's during frequent drives to the beach with his surf buddies in his father's hand-me-down '65 Oldsmobile 442.  His love of music expanded to guitar playing and asking "Siri" to play his favorites. Dan enjoyed sports of all kinds, continuing to play pick-up basketball games for years, respected by his peers for his "sweet jump shot."

Dan graduated from Richard King High School in 1974 and continued his education at Del Mar Community college in Corpus Christi. After obtaining his associate's degree, he began a long career in the oil and gas industry. His work in engineering and piping design eventually led to a passion for technology and embracing the future of computer-aided design.

After a career opportunity in Saudi Arabia, he relocated back to Corpus Christi to be close to his family. He met and married his first wife, Cindi, and they had two children, Keri and Kevin. His family relocated to Victoria, TX, where he began working for Invista.

In 2006, Dan relocated to Houston, where he met and eventually married his loving partner, Brenda. They wed in 2013 on the island of Saint Thomas. Their lives were full of family, wonderful "foodie" experiences, world travel, and RV trips; they loved seeking out the best beaches they could find, particularly those in Key Largo, the Cayman Islands, and many others.

Dan is survived by his wife, Brenda; his siblings, Chris and Zina Farnsworth, and Diane Farnsworth; his mother-in-law, Wanda Booth; his children, Keri and Michael Ruiz, Kevin and Morgan Farnsworth, Erin and Nathan Cooley, Chelsea Phillips Sibert and Matt Sibert, Katelyn and Connor Anderson; his beloved grandchildren, Charlotte, Milo, Lyra, Charles, Moira, and Lillian; his nephew, Nick and Rachel; his niece, Kristen and Stewart and son Patton; niece, Katie and Jared Shepperd; brother-in-law Steve and Becky Booth, and other family members and friends.

His presence, generosity, easy laugh, and compassionate and loving nature will be deeply missed.
